Last night we made more jam :-) This time it was Lemon and Marrow – the recipe came from my mum:

2 lb prepared marrow (at least 5lb unprepared)
2 lb sugar
1/2 lb butter or marge (butter best)
3 lemons, juice and rind

Cut prepared marrow into inch cubes; steam and mash. Put all into preserving pan, then simmer and stir frequently for 15 – 20 minutes, until thick. Jar.

Will keep one year. Makes 4 – 5 lb.

We sacrificed our largest overgrown courgette – it weighed 7lb unprepared, and all but 6 lb prepared! We now have many many jars of it, and it’s gorgeous (a bit like lemon curd, but much easier to make).
